Transaction 8e8f24f160c71e0564276c95f374da19203b23d494a3d1e3e792b94f5954f62a
1 Input
1 Output
-
8e8f24f160c71e0564276c95f374da19203b23d494a3d1e3e792b94f5954f62a:0
- value
- 1266447
- script pubkey
- OP_0 OP_PUSHBYTES_20 483b64fbf1cd4768a3c858ebb58b2c06a198dfe4
- address
- bc1qfqakf7l3e4rk3g7gtr4mtzevq6se3hly4r6jg6